5 Tips to Reduce International Roaming Charges |

Planning a trip abroad could mean huge expenses. Right from getting flight tickets to booking a place to stay at, post-touchdown, you could have your fingers in pies more than one. In addition, the high expenses that could be incurred on phone calls from abroad might leave you worried even before you arrive at your destination. However, following the right tips can lead to reduced international roaming charges without having to do hard work. Getting a global SIM is a practical bet, if you intend on getting respite from sky-high bills for calling friends and family at home. If you plan to take a trip abroad for a month or even for a week, this is mandatory. Statistics have revealed that users end up saving more than 50 percent on roaming charges internationally. Alternatively, some telecoms offer roaming card that could be used with your regular sim card for reduction in mobile international roaming tariffs. Clever backpackers leave their existing SIM cards at home, if those do not support international services. Purchasing a phone rental is a good idea, given that roaming charges would not be applicable in this regard. There are a number of telecom providers that offer schemes for international rentals on existing home-networks of users. However, if your existing SIM card supports internal coverage, it could go down well to review all roaming plans and tariffs. There are subtle terms and conditions asterix-ed against a number of international mobile roaming plans. Clarify any doubt you might have in this context with your operator. While reviewing roaming plans abroad, check for data usage charges too; these can be limited to save on international roaming charges. Turning all applications off while your travel away from home is an easy way to reduce extra charges that might otherwise be levied.<> Frequent travelers abroad suggest using local phone cubicles for making international calls. Despite sounding a tad outdated, this is one idea that numerous travelers bank on to save roaming charges on their cellular number. In fact, communicating over landlines too come cheaper than using a regular mobile number without plans that consider the international bridge. Communication is not necessarily intertwined with a SIM card. There are options like the internet too, which could let you remain in touch with your near ones. Instead of seeking an internet plan on your SIM card, walk down to the nearest café at the place you visit. Save on mobile international roaming by using services like Skype or G-Talk. Try to cut down on communication by calls. A simple text message could solve your purpose in most situations. Save calling for the more important days or for reasons that actually require intensive discussions with family or friends. Texting services have been valued as a way to save on international roaming charges, over the years. These tips and suggestions come from travelers who have tried and tested them. Following either or even two of them could let you amass savings enough to invest in something of your need or choice abroad.
